jacknife_populations: Create jacknife samples of a genind object by population

Description

Makes a series of jacknife samples across populations from a genind object. This function returns a list of genind objects that can then be further processed (see examples below).

Usage

jacknife_populations(x, sample_frac = 0.5, nreps = 1000)

Arguments

x
genind object (from package adegenet)
sample_frac
fraction of pops to sample in each replication (default 0.5)
nreps
number of jacknife replicates to run (default 1000)

Value

  • a list of genind objects to be further processed

Examples

Run this code
data(nancycats)
obs <- diff_stats(nancycats)
jn <- jacknife_populations(nancycats)
jn.D <- summarise_bootstrap(jn, D_Jost)
